Territory Manager, San Bernardino Ca Neuro

Lilly's ongoing research and commercial efforts in Neuroscience present one of the most exciting opportunities in the history of the company. There is currently a significant, growing, and intense unmet need across all key players. Alzheimer's disease (AD) is the sixth leading cause of death in the US, and of the top 10 causes of death, it is the only disease with an increasing mortality rate and the only one that cannot be prevented or cured. We are uniting with patients, care partners, healthcare providers, payers, HCO stakeholders, and our Team Lilly colleaguesworking toward making Alzheimer's disease (AD) a distant memory. Kisunla, born from more than three decades of relentless research and innovation, represents a breakthrough opportunity to treat AD early, slow progression, and help patients hold on to who they are for longer.

Our strategy is clear:

Create Public Awareness of Amyloid

Drive Urgent Detection of AD amongst PCPs

Refer to AD Specialists

Accelerate Accurate Diagnoses

Initiate Treatment and win with Kisunla

Create a Frictionless Patient Experience

Position Description

The AD ecosystem needs to flow smoothly for patients, information, and product to drive urgency in the process of detecting, diagnosing, and treating people with Alzheimer's disease. There are multiple steps, stakeholders, and ecosystems (referral dynamics, advanced diagnostics, treatments, and care management), which vary greatly by geography and health system, to support overall patient care.

The Territory Manager will drive complex brand strategies across the portfolio, creating urgency for patient care in multiple healthcare settings and specialties (i.e. Neurologist, Primary Care, and healthcare systems). Qualified individuals will compliantly work across internal functions, including Medical, Payer and Field Reimbursement teams. Given this complex environment, the need to influence systems of care and identify referral networks.
